Subtitles & Captions

Make your videos accessible with automatic subtitles.

Generating subtitles

Flare uses AI to automatically transcribe your audio:

  1. Open the Subtitles panel in the sidebar
  2. Click Generate Subtitles
  3. Wait for transcription (usually under a minute)
  4. Review and edit the results

Editing subtitles

Edit text

Click on any subtitle segment to edit the text. Fix any transcription errors.

Adjust timing

  • Drag subtitle blocks left/right to adjust when they appear
  • Drag edges to change duration
  • Split or merge segments as needed

Delete subtitles

Select a subtitle segment and press Delete to remove it.

Export options

Choose how subtitles are included when exporting:

Burned in (hardcoded)

Subtitles are permanently part of the video. Viewers can't turn them off.

Pros: Works everywhere, no player support needed

Cons: Can't be disabled, harder to update

Separate file (SRT)

Subtitles exported as a separate .srt file.

Pros: Can be toggled on/off, easy to edit

Cons: Requires player support

Tips for accuracy

  • Speak clearly when recording
  • Minimize background noise
  • Review auto-generated text carefully
  • Keep sentences concise for better timing
